Blue Earth Diagnostics Ltd, registered in England and Wales with registration number 08773116, is an active limited company established in 2013. The company operates from the Magdalen Centre, The Oxford Science Park, Oxford, OX4 4GA. It is classified under the SIC 72110 industry, with no specific industry designation listed. The company’s primary activity is research and experimental development on biotechnology.
